evolve-crux — ship a change to crux, rigorously
This skill is for working on crux the tool (your clone of the crux repo), not on a research project that uses crux. It carries one change — a new capability or a fix for something crux keeps getting wrong — through a strictly gated arc:
ideate → build → validate → ship
Each stage has an exit criterion; you do not advance until it's met. The arc is the
same whether the change is a one-line bug fix or a .spec/ epic — only the ceremony scales.
Who's driving (contributor-always)
Assume the person evolving crux is not the maintainer. Because crux ships this skill to its users, everyone runs the same path and ends at a pull request — no auto-detection of who you are, no privileged branch. The maintainer is just the contributor who can self-merge their own PR, plus a small, separate release step (below). This keeps one code path and makes third-party PRs first-class.

1 · Ideate → a signed-off PRD ◆
Ideation ends when there is a PRD the human has approved — not before any code. Reach
it by a pingpong / grill-me back-and-forth (surface one decision at a time; don't dump
options): what exactly are we adding or fixing, why, the design choice, and — load-bearing
— the acceptance criteria (the concrete checks that later become the validation
gate). Pre-registering "how we'll know it worked" is what makes validate enforceable
instead of vibes.
The PRD scales to the change:
- Bug ("crux keeps mis-splitting inline parens") → a one-line PRD: the wrong behavior, the correct behavior, and the acceptance criterion = a failing selftest that asserts the correct behavior.
- Feature / backlog epic (UI, wiki, autoresearch) → a full grilled PRD (skeleton below).
Feature ideas frequently come from the backlog in .spec/ — one spec document per epic,
indexed by .spec/README.md. If the change advances an epic, say so,
work from that spec's Acceptance criteria, and flip the item's status when it lands.
A spec is upstream of a PRD, not a substitute for one: the spec says what and why for a whole epic, the PRD carries one shippable change through the gate. One spec normally becomes several PRDs. Check the spec's Open questions before writing the PRD — an unresolved one is a decision the PI still owes you.
PRD skeleton (Markdown; the exact text becomes the PR body):
# PRD: <short title>
- **Kind:** feature | fix | refactor - **Spec:** <.spec/NN-name.md, or —>
- **Problem / motivation:** what's missing or wrong, and why it matters.
- **Design decision:** the approach chosen (and the main one rejected + why).
- **Scope:** what this change does *not* do.
- **Acceptance criteria:**
- [ ] <criterion → a selftest assert> # automatable
- [ ] <criterion → manual check> (manual: …) # un-automatable (GUI, Obsidian render)
- **Backward-compat / migration:** does this change vault format? (if yes → §3 gate 4)
Exit criterion: the human has read and approved the PRD as one block.
2 · Build — tests-first ◆→○
The moment the PRD is signed off, translate its acceptance criteria into the harness crux already has:
- Write the asserts first (red). Add new cases to
skills/crux/scaffold/selftest.py— one per automatable acceptance criterion — and runpython skills/crux/scaffold/selftest.py; the new ones should fail. (For a bug, this failing test is the reproduction.) - Implement to green. Edit
skills/crux/scaffold/(engine.py/crux.py/render.py/templates/) until selftest is fully green — new asserts included, none regressed. - Un-automatable criteria (a GUI looking right, Obsidian rendering) stay as a manual
checklist carried in the PRD; you'll walk them by hand in
validate.
Hard constraint — stdlib-only. The engine takes no third-party dependency. If a criterion seems to need one, that's a design problem to raise, not a dep to add.
Exit criterion: selftest green with the new asserts, and code matches the PRD's design decision (not a different one you drifted into).
3 · Validate — the gate ○
A fixed gate; all four must pass before ship. Nothing here is judgment — it's a checklist.
Selftest green.
python skills/crux/scaffold/selftest.py→ all pass, and the count has grown by your new asserts (a feature that added no assert didn't really register its criteria).This includes the agent evals (
.spec/10), but only their deterministic half: fixture certification, the manifest schema, the scorer's arithmetic on canned submissions, and the mutation harness. All of it runs offline from a fresh clone with no API key, which is the property that makes a gate a gate. Scoring a live agent submission never gates — a submission exists only after someone ran an agent, attended, and a check a third-party contributor cannot run is not a checklist item. Run those by hand withpython skills/crux/scaffold/evals.pywhen you change an agent definition or a prompt.Stdlib-only. Grep the diff for imports; fail on any module outside the Python stdlib.
git diff -U0 -- skills/crux/scaffold | grep -E '^\+\s*(import|from) ' | grep -vE '<stdlib names>'Existing vaults still load. Run the engine's read paths —
status,review,validate, and a render — against a vault copy and confirm nothing breaks:- if a real vault is discoverable (e.g. a
cruxvault/in a nearby project), copy it to a scratch dir and validate against the copy — never mutate the original; - otherwise fall back to the committed synthetic fixture
skills/crux/examples/demo_vault/(copy it out first). This synthetic vault is the default gate — it ships in the repo, so every contributor can run it; the real-vault check is an optional local upgrade.
- if a real vault is discoverable (e.g. a
Version / migration. Only if the change alters vault format or verdict/roll-up/view logic: bump
ENGINE_VERSIONinengine.py, and prove an old-format vault migrates or still reads cleanly (the drift warning fromcheck_and_stamp_versionis expected; a crash or wrong verdict is a fail). If format is unchanged, leaveENGINE_VERSIONalone and note "no migration."
Then walk any manual acceptance criteria from the PRD and tick them.
Exit criterion: all four gates pass + every PRD acceptance criterion is ticked. If any fails, go back — do not proceed to ship.
4 · Ship — open a PR ◆
Ship happens only after §3 fully passes. For everyone, ship ends at a green pull request whose body is the PRD:
- Add an Unreleased entry to
CHANGELOG.md(create it if absent): one line under## [Unreleased]describing the change. Contributors do not bump the version or tag. - Branch, commit, push to a fork, open the PR:
gh repo fork mehdiforoozandeh/crux --remote # first time only; skip if you have push git switch -c evolve/<slug> git add -A && git commit -m "<kind>: <short title>" git push -u origin evolve/<slug> gh pr create --title "<kind>: <short title>" --body-file <the PRD>.md - The PR self-documents: reviewer checks the diff against the PRD's pre-registered acceptance criteria and the green selftest — not reverse-engineered intent.
Exit criterion: a PR is open, selftest green in it, PRD as the body.
Maintainer-only: self-merge + cut a release
The maintainer runs the identical arc, then:
- Self-merge their own PR once the gate is green (they may push/merge to
main). - Cut a release as a separate, occasional action — decoupled from any single feature,
not once per PR: roll the accumulated
## [Unreleased]CHANGELOG entries into a version section,git tag vX.Y.Z, push tags. Where/cruxis installed as a symlink into a clone (./install.sh), merging already updates the live skill — no reinstall; npx-installed copies are frozen and update vianpx skills update.
Guardrails
- The gate is non-negotiable. No shipping on an un-green selftest, a new dependency, a broken existing vault, or a format change without a version bump + migration proof.
- Tests before code. Acceptance criteria become asserts first; if a criterion can't be expressed as a check (assert or manual), the PRD isn't done.
- Don't hand-edit generated views in the fixtures (
META.md,EXPERIMENTS.md, ledger blocks) — regenerate them via the engine so the fixture stays honest. - One change per PR. A feature and an unrelated fix are two arcs, two PRDs, two PRs.
- Scope is crux the tool. This skill edits the crux repo clone. It never touches a user's research vault or project code — those are what crux (and this change) serve.
